Description
“Perseus Delivering Andromeda.” Scene from ‘Metamorphoses’ by Ovid showing a mythological encounter with a sea monster.
Made by Charles Eisen after Charles Monnet.
Medium: Etching / engraving on hand laid (verge) paper.
Sheet size: 15 x 14.3 cm (5.91 x 5.63 inch). Image size: 10.2 x 9.5 cm. (4.02 x 3.74 inch).
Condition: good, given age. General age-related toning and/or occasional minor defects from handling. Please study scan carefully.

BACKGROUND INFORMATION
Source: unknown, to be determined.
State: Possibly a proof impression before captions.
Biography artist: Charles Eisen (1720-1778) was a French artist known for his detailed etchings and illustrations. Charles Monnet, also known as Charles Monet (1732-1808), was a French painter and illustrator, best known for his illustrations used in books, including illustrations of the French Revolution.
